#7c1ded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7c1ded is composed of 48.6% red, 11.4%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.7% cyan, 87.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 267.4 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 52.2%. #7c1ded color hex could be obtained by blending #f83aff with #0000db.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#7c1ded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7c1ded has RGB values of R:124, G:29,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 8134125.

Shades and Tints of #7c1ded

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05010a is the darkest color, while #faf7fe is the lightest one.
